The video tutorial involves a game where participants guess words related to fruits and vegetables. The game includes a shark that advances when incorrect letters are guessed. The first word guessed is 'watermelon', followed by 'pear', and finally 'plantain'. Each round involves providing clues about the letters in the word, and the participants take turns guessing. The game is both educational and engaging, focusing on letter recognition and vocabulary related to fruits and vegetables.
